Subject: Re: [PATCH RFC 08/15] arm_mpam: Fix ris_idx type to prevent range check bypass on truncation

Hi,

On 9/3/26 11:42, Yin Li wrote:
> 
> 
> On 9/3/2026 12:22 AM, Andre Przywara wrote:
>> Hi,
>>
>> On 8/11/26 15:30, Yin Li wrote:
>>> The RIS index is read from device tree as u64 via 
>>> of_property_read_reg(),
>>
>> what does it do that using an u64, actually? Do you refer to the reg 
>> property of the ris subnode, which has a limit of 0xf in the DT 
>> binding? So shouldn't it be an u8 all along, and we fix the types up 
>> at the sources, rather than widening everything needlessly to u64?
>>
> 
> Hi Andre,
> 
> Thanks for the review.
> 
> Yes, this is the reg property of the ris subnode. The reason it starts
> as u64 is that it's read via of_property_read_reg(), whose API takes a

Yes, I figured as much, *after* hitting the Send button ;-)

> u64* for the value — so ris_idx has to be u64 at that point, regardless
> of the 0xf limit in the binding.

Which actually makes me wonder whether this is the right function to 
use, since there would be no translation (as indeed guaranteed by this 
function), but also no size, and I guess no cell size requirements 
beyond 1. I think it has the added benefit of checking #address-cells 
and #size-cells, but technically a standard of_property_read_u32() would 
do as well? Though this probably has the same problem, just with u32 ...

> If ris_idx were narrowed to u8 before reaching the range check in
> mpam_ris_create_locked() (ris_idx >= MPAM_MSC_MAX_NUM_RIS), an
> out-of-range value such as 0x100 would be truncated to 0x00 and silently
> bypass that check. Keeping the wider type through the chain lets that
> check see the real value and reject invalid indices.
> 
> If you feel an explicit check right after of_property_read_reg() (with
> the downstream types kept as u8) is cleaner, I'm glad to go that way —
> whichever you prefer.

Yeah, I feel it's sane to already check the limit directly after parsing 
from the DT, not only in mpam_ris_create() later. Do you know of any 
particular reason this is done so late?
If there is none, I think the cleanest is to keep of_property_read_reg() 
and check against the limit already in that function. Then we can use a 
u8 all along.

Cheers,
Andre

>>> but was narrowed to u32 when passed to mpam_dt_parse_resource() and
>>> further to u8 when passed to mpam_ris_create(). A value exceeding
>>> MPAM_MSC_MAX_NUM_RIS could be silently truncated to a small index that
>>> passes the range check in mpam_ris_create_locked(), leading to incorrect
>>> RIS creation.
>>>
>>> Widen the ris_idx parameter through mpam_dt_parse_resource(),
>>> mpam_ris_create_locked(), and mpam_ris_create() to u64 so the value
>>> is preserved until the range check in mpam_ris_create_locked() rejects
>>> out-of-range indices.
>>>
>>> Signed-off-by: Yin Li <yin.li@oss.qualcomm.com>
>>> ---
>>>   drivers/resctrl/mpam_devices.c | 6 +++---
>>>   include/linux/arm_mpam.h       | 4 ++--
>>>   2 files changed, 5 insertions(+), 5 deletions(-)
